The Schalterberg Water Extraction Area is located in the Veluwe region near Beekbergen and is an important area for drinking water extraction. 🌊 Rainwater seeps deep into the ground through the clean sandy soil and is naturally filtered. This groundwater is then pumped up for drinking water. 🌲 The area consists mainly of forest and heathland, which helps keep the soil clean. Therefore, protective regulations are in place to prevent pollution. For hikers, it's a peaceful, green area where you can beautifully see how nature and drinking water supply converge.

🌿 What is heathland? Heathland consists mainly of heather (Calluna vulgaris) and bell heather (Erica). These are low shrubs that thrive in poor, acidic sandy soils, such as in the Veluwe region. 🌱 Growth and life cycle Germination: Heather sows itself via seeds that often only germinate on open sand or bare soil. Juvenile stage (0–5 years): The plant grows slowly and remains low, but is then at its most vigorous. Mature stage (5–15 years): The heather flowers profusely (purple/pink in summer) and forms a dense carpet. Senescence (15–25 years): The plants become woody, flower less, and gradually die. 🔥 Why management is necessary Without management, heathland will naturally transform into grassland or woodland. Therefore, heathland is actively maintained by: Grazing (sheep eat grass and saplings) Sod cutting (removing the topsoil) Mowing or sometimes controlled burning This creates bare patches where new heather can germinate. ⏳ Growth rate Heathland grows slowly: it often takes 10 to 15 years for a heathland to become fully lush and thriving again after restoration management. 🦋 Ecological value Heathland is important for many insects, such as bees and butterflies, but also for birds (nightjars, woodlarks) and reptiles (viviparous lizards).

This waterfall is the lesser-known sibling of the Loenen waterfall, which lies downstream. You can park at that "larger" waterfall and walk along the straightened, deep stream to it. This is a good copse for wildlife spotting, and it's much quieter at this waterfall than at the larger one.

Are there easy waterfall hikes suitable for beginners or families in Ramenberg?

Yes, Ramenberg has numerous easy waterfall hikes perfect for beginners or families. For instance, the Loenense Waterfall – Loenen Waterfall loop from Loenermark is an easy 3.5 miles (5.6 km) trail that takes about 1 hour 26 minutes, leading through pleasant wooded areas. Another great option is the Loenen Waterfall – Loenen Waterfall loop from Loenen, an easy 4.1 miles (6.6 km) route.

What are the best times of year to visit the waterfalls in Ramenberg?

The waterfalls in Ramenberg are beautiful year-round. Spring and autumn offer lush greenery and vibrant fall colors, respectively, with comfortable hiking temperatures. During winter, the landscape can transform into a serene, frosty wonderland, though some paths might be slippery. Summer provides warmer weather, perfect for enjoying the cool spray of the waterfalls.
